Enhances Bone Health:
One of the primary functions of vitamin D
3 is to regulate calcium and phosphorus absorption, two minerals vital for maintaining healthy bones and teeth. Adequate vitamin D levels help promote bone mineralization and reduce the risk of conditions such as osteoporosis and fractures. Vitamin D3 supplements are especially beneficial for individuals with limited sun exposure, older adults, and those with conditions that affect calcium absorption.
Supports Immune Function:
Vitamin D3 plays a significant role in supporting the immune system. It aids in the production and activation of immune cells, enhances their ability to fight off pathogens, and helps regulate inflammation. Research suggests that individuals with higher vitamin D levels may have a reduced risk of respiratory tract infections, autoimmune diseases, and certain cancers. While more studies are needed, maintaining optimal vitamin D levels through supplements can potentially support overall immune health.
Mood Regulation:
Low vitamin D levels have been associated with an increased risk of mood disorders, including depression and seasonal affective disorder (SAD). The exact mechanisms are not yet fully understood, but it is believed that vitamin D3 affects neurotransmitter production and influences regions of the brain involved in mood regulation. Supplementing with vitamin D3 may be beneficial, especially for individuals with limited exposure to natural sunlight or those prone to depressive symptoms.
Potential Cancer Prevention:
Emerging research has indicated a potential association between vitamin D and a reduced risk of certain types of cancer, including colorectal, breast, and prostate cancers. Although more studies are required to establish a definitive link, maintaining optimal vitamin D levels through supplementation may contribute to overall cancer prevention strategies.
